Ghost workers paid Sh300,000 in Kiambu County

Kiambu, Kenya: The County Government of Kiambu led by Governor William Kabogo reportedly hired 10 workers indicated as "aged between zero and one year" and paid over Sh3 million in wages to its casual labourers between April and June last year, although no documentation was provided to sanitise the recruitment process, a report by the Auditor General has revealed.

In the report covering the first quarter of 2013, the Auditor General cited various financial anomalies ranging from payment of ghost attendants to a conference and alleged recruitment of underage workers.
